javascript - html javascript 在脚本标签上的实现设计模式
问题描述
我对 javascript 和 web 开发相当陌生。我正在制作一个简单的模板格式化网络应用程序。它几乎会有表单,用户可以在其中填写个人信息,例如姓名、年龄、性别等,并使用 javascript 我将输出一个包含用户提交信息的个人段落。我正在使用模板文字,我知道该怎么做,我只是对如何在脚本标签中设计 javascript 代码感到困惑,就像在设计模式中一样?标准是否与 OOP 类似,具有初始化对象和解析表单等类?任何意见和建议都非常感谢!
这是一些 sudo 代码
//not real code, but you get the gist
class Template:
var name = html.InnerElement
var age = html.InnerElement
var food = html.InnerElement
const paragraph = () => {
//template literal
paragraph =
`Dear ${this.name},
Happy Birthday! You're turning ${this.age today}.
This is a big accomplishment, we must celebrate. Are you free next week for some ${this.food}?`
return paragraph
}
解决方案
推荐阅读
- c++ - 为什么当远远超过 CPU 缓存大小时内存访问时间会增加
- go - 使用 go.mod 灵活部署到谷歌应用引擎失败,因为它正在 GOPATH 中寻找依赖库
- html - 如何使绝对定位的图像与下面的相同图像大小相同(以%为单位,响应式)
- python-3.x - 因为字符串在 Python 中是不可变的,我们真的可以就地删除重复项吗?
- php - MySQL 查询中带有日期的 UNIX_TIMESTAMP 不起作用
- python - 如何使用 Python 从一行中获取以 [ 开头并以 ] 结尾的所有字符串?
- appcelerator - 创建页面划分/格式页面?
- python-3.x - 使用withdraw vs wm_withdraw隐藏tkinter窗口
- python-3.x - 如何修复“无”答案并将输入作为参数?
- perl - Perl 带字符串参数的 foreach